Seasun Games announced Mecha Break, a multiplayer mech combat game with up to 48-players in battle royale mode or six-player co-op.
The title will feature high-speed mech clashes with a fusion of futuristic tech and dynamic battles. Zhuhai, China-based Seasun Games revealed the title at The Game Awards.
Mecha Break immerses players into the heart of combat as expert mech pilots, navigating the battleground across land and sky. Each player takes command of a personalized mech, crafted with customizable weapons, armor, chassis, and paint jobs.
From lightning-fast scouts to heavy-hitting artillery, the customization options caters to diverse playstyles and strategies, ensuring a unique experience for every player.
Mecha Break also room for artistic expression, allowing players to personalize every aspect of their mechs, including paint jobs, armor hues and internal frameworks. Delving deeper into the game’s narrative, each pilot comes with a distinct backstory and evolving journey. As players progress, their pilots grow in experience and storytelling, adding layers of depth and engagement to the game’s universe.
In the game, your arsenal is open as you can explore an assortment of assault, melee, sniper, reconnaissance, and support mechs, each offering a unique playstyle and mechanics.
You can also live out various pilot characters, each with distinct personalities and narratives, from a lone warrior to a fearless noble girl or seasoned veteran.
In multiplayer, you can join three-player or six-player squads in matches up to 48 players in battle-royale mode.
The highly anticipated Open Beta pre-registration for Mecha Break commences tomorrow on December 8, available for Windows PC via platforms such as Steam, GOG, and the Epic Games Store. The full release of Mecha BREAK is scheduled for 2024.
Established in 1995, Seasun Games serves as the gaming subsidiary of Kingsoft Corporation, among China’s pioneering gaming entities. With a workforce exceeding 2,000 across locations in Zhuhai, Chengdu, Silicon Valley, Beijing, and Shanghai, Seasun Games prioritizes independent research and development, featuring a self-developed 3D game engine.
The company’s portfolio spans PC standalone, PC online, and mobile platforms, emphasizing research, development, and independent publishing capabilities. Notably, the Sword Heroes’ Fate series garners over 4 million monthly active players in Asia, echoing Seasun Games’ commitment to delivering joyous gaming experiences to players worldwide.

Chinese regulators have announced far-reaching curbs on monetisation and reward systems for online games, in a move that has wiped almost $80 billion from the market value of the world's biggest videogame publisher Tencent and their rival NetEase. Under the new government restrictions, which are pending final approval, online games in China will be banned from giving players rewards for logging in every day, spending money within the game for the first time, or spending money several times consecutively.
